My friend and I are installing the following in my 99 Civic Si (B16a2) this Sunday:
We are doing this without removal of the head.

00-01 ITR cams
Portflow inners, ITR outer springs
Portflow Ti retainers
ITR intake manifold, CTR throttle body
Spoon Ventuli plate
Timing belt and tensioner

What "little" or not so little things do I still need from the dealer??
Cam caps?? valve keepers??, etc.??
Can I wait on the water pump for a few weeks?

if you are not changing the valves, most people take out the spark plug and put airpresure to keep the valves up so they don't fall, i have done this, and i'm telling you this cuz i read it in a post not long ago, so, you can take out the four spark plugs and make some sort of conection and keep that at 80 psi or around (i think that was the presure, not sure tough) and you will be able to work without being worried of something falling

Just FYI.. I know this is ITR forum, but I'm sure you guys are interested in hearing this.
I dropped a B16A into my hatch(previously the B17/B20).. I need cash so I am selling the motor, but that's another discussion.
Anyway, this is a fairly simple setup. I was surprised at how well it runs.

99 Si bottom end, stock.
01 ITR head/manifold/tb, stock.
Spoon Ventuli Plate
1 layer headgasket (10.6:1 maybe?)
Stock USDM ITR exhaust manifold, gutted cat and ITR b-pipe

Low end is PHENOMENAL. Seriously. I have never felt a B16A with low end punch like this. It feels almost like a stock GSR motor until about 4500-5000.
Top end is a little lethargic. Nothing to brag about there.. but the low and mid is great for the street. I'm impressed with the ventuli.
